#billhyuou

1 messages ยท Page 1 of 1 (latest)

warm reefBOT
swift mantle
#

๐Ÿ‘‹ How can I help?

spice swift
#

andorid stripe pay don't show payment

#

in test , i use native google pay can show payment. but use strip google pay not show payment

swift mantle
#

Which SDK are you using? Stripe Android or React Native SDK? Is this in test or live mode?

spice swift
swift mantle
#

What is the error you're facing? Can you share the error message? Is it in test or live mode?

spice swift
#

always false

#

not find error log

#

this my code in as, at oncrete()

#

as= android studio

#

Config only environment ,merchantCountryCode, merchantName ; is right?

#

may need more info?

swift mantle
#

Is your testing in test or live mode?

spice swift
#

yes

#

in test , i use google test card

swift mantle
#

Which specific step are you facing the issue? Google Pay button not showing? Or no response after clicking Google Pay button?

#

Can you share the Payment Intent (pi_xxx) for this Google Pay?

spice swift
#

Google Payment Button not showing

#

because readyCallback always response false in phone

#

but the same phone, use Native google pay can show googlepayment in app

#

may native google pay Data is written dead

swift mantle
#

Can you try using the real card stored in your Google Pay instead of using Google Pay test card?

spice swift
#

no real card available

#

because i not have visa card

#

the google pay not support our real bank card

#

may you can test in my app?

#

strip google pay not support google test card?

swift mantle
#

I don't have an Android phone to test it. Let me double check with my coworker if it's possible to use Google Pay test card on Android

spice swift
#

it's good ide

#

idea

#

this web can add test card on google play

swift mantle
#

This is to check whether your Google Pay button is able to appear on Stripe integration

spice swift
#

not this

#

in android i have log , response readyCallback is true, i need request payment not have Google pay button

#

current readyCallback() listener is false

#

this u demo,

swift mantle
#

I didn't see you setting googlePayButton.isEnabled = isReady in your readyCallback function

#

googlePayLauncher.presentForPaymentIntent(clientSecret) is for googlePayButton.setOnClickListener not readyCallback

#

Your readyCallback isn't right

spice swift
#

yes not have in my code, but it don't matter

swift mantle
#

What is your problem specifically? Is isReady true or false on your phone?

#

in android i have log , response readyCallback is true, i need request payment not have Google pay button
current readyCallback() listener is false
You mentioned the log showed it being true, but later you said it's false. What is the status of isReady?

#

If you don't set googlePayButton.isEnabled, how would Google Pay button show?

warm reefBOT
spice swift
#

if i create Google Pay button ,if readyCallback() is false, Google Pay button only noclick

#

because google pay status no ready?

#

not mean , why google pay status not ready?

ashen snow
#

๐Ÿ‘‹ taking over here and I am afraid I don't follow you very well.

#

So you are saying isReady = false?

spice swift
#

yes

#

readyCallback() is false

#

always false

ashen snow
#

Then please take a screenshot

spice swift
#

we not button in this app

ashen snow
#

Have you opened it?

spice swift
#

i think when readyCallback() is true , i will googlePayLauncher.presentForPaymentIntent(clientSecret)

ashen snow
spice swift
#

android sdk is not web

ashen snow
#

I know, but I want to check your Android phone setting

#

Please open Chrome and go to that page

spice swift
#

opened, next?

#

this have a caution

#

i think it may be we not have real card in google wallet

#

in test, stripe not support google test card?

#

google native pay is

#

this card in test ,is test card can available

ashen snow
#

Test card should work, here is mine with the same 1111 card

#

Maybe your device has issue

#

Do you have any other Device?

#

On your Chrome setting's Payment methods on the device, do you have "Save and fill payment methods" enabled?

spice swift
#

let's me see

#

i need down chrome ?

ashen snow
spice swift
#

is realme chrome,not google chrome

#

no google pay show

ashen snow
#

Ok so there is an issue with this device setup

spice swift
ashen snow
#

Can you follow the instructions here?

spice swift
#

mac chrome not show,too

#

yes, google pay app in my phone,but this phone not nfc, no real card

ashen snow
#

chrome://settings/payments

#

Do you have "Allow sites to check if you have payment methods saved" turned on?

spice swift
#

may be my wallect not have real card?

ashen snow
#

I am not sure about that, but you can try to add a real card

spice swift
#

you testaccount have real card?

#

if have, may be need real card

#

if not,may be other reason

ashen snow
#

I have real card, also use the test suite from Google 1111

spice swift
#

let's test, can u remove u real card to try

ashen snow
#

I can't. It requires me to have at least another card to remove the existing one

spice swift
#

i know

#

let's me see

#

may u down our app to test can show google pay

#

no need pay

#

because we not have visa card

#

no card ,google pay can support

#

in china,we all use Unionpay Card

ashen snow
#

Okie can. What is your app?

spice swift
#

wait

#

123456

#

address:US, select google play place order

ashen snow
#

It would takes time as I don't understand the language. I would need to ask my colleague or you can convert this into an email

#

Please write in Support and we would be able to help debugging over email

spice swift
#

could you privid email

slow sleet
#

Hi @spice swift I'll install your app and test in my phone. give me a sec

spice swift
#

tks

#

setting in Me

slow sleet
#

Google Pay works for me

spice swift
#

if u use testcard can pay?

#

u use google simulator?

#

android simulator?

slow sleet
#

Yes I'm using Emulator

spice swift
#

you account have a real card

slow sleet
#

The card doesn't matter, as long as you have logged in a Google Account in the device, the Google Pay will be available.

#

If you don't have cards added to Google Pay, the Google Payment sheet will prompt you to add one.

spice swift
#

but i login account ,not can use it

#

may i phone is made in china?

slow sleet
#

You might want to try another Google Account? For example create a Google Account in a country where Google Pay is supported.

#

You can also test it in an Android emulator if you think it's a device related issue.

spice swift
#

may my account in china

#

ok i try ,tks alot

#

i use android studio emulator to try

slow sleet
#

I see. Google Pay is not supported in China, so you might want to test with another account created from a country where Google Pay is supported.

spice swift
#

may i need down some app?

slow sleet
#

No, but you need to use a emulator that comes with Google Play services.

spice swift
#

Google play not instanl can ok?

#

google play store

slow sleet
#

No need to install Google Play Store.

#

When you create a emulator, make sure you choose an image with Google Play.

spice swift
#

ok thank you

#

i try

#

may need i create a acoount

#

account

slow sleet
#

Yes, I'd suggest you to create a new Google account from a country where Google Pay is supported.

spice swift
#

only install my app?

#

google account need log first?

#

login first?

slow sleet
#

Yes you need to login with a Google Account

spice swift
#

my google account login, but not. work

#

can you see me account?

#

pass:ls568412978

#

country may. singapare

#

Singapore

slow sleet
#

Please don't share your account details in discord. It's a public place so everyone can see it.

#

I'm afraid that I can't test with your Google account, and you should change your Google account password asap,

warm reefBOT
slow sleet
#

As far as I can tell, your Google Pay integration is in place, and you'll need a compatible Google account to carry out your test.

valid flint
#

๐Ÿ‘‹ taking over for my colleague. Let me know if there's any follow-up Qs I can answer!

spice swift
#

may i account probleam or paymentevnement

#

but i not pay it in test

valid flint
#

as my colleague explained, the problem isn't with your integration which works fine, but instead with your Google Pay account

#

this is something that we can't really help you out with

spice swift
#

ok tks

#

i will get a correct google account